Altos Radar Inc.

Develop high performance imaging radar for automotive applications

Altos Radar develops and produces high performance and low cost imaging radar product for automotive application. With excellent engineering capabilities in hardware design, signal processing and software implementation, Altos can provide customers with state of art imaging radar product or engineering solutions that fast track your 77GHz radar research and development. Located at San Francisco, Beijing and Germany, Altos Radar is ready to support customers globally.

ALTOS-3P-V2 — Altos four-chip cascaded imaging radar based on TDA4 processor

Altos Radar is the world’s leading imaging radar developer for automotive applications. 

 

The Altos V2 is a four-chip cascaded imaging radar design that is based on TI AWR2243 MMIC and TDA4 processor. It features a customized 12TX and 16TX antenna array design, complete signal processing pipeline, (...)
